Tucked away in one of Hackney’s most vibrant corners, this home places you within easy reach of green spaces, great food, and a strong sense of community. Hackney Downs is just a short stroll away—a welcome pocket of calm with open lawns, sports courts and shady paths—while London Fields offers a livelier atmosphere, complete with a heated lido and weekend buzz. You’re spoilt for choice when it comes to places to eat and drink: from Michelin-starred tasting menus at Casa Fofo to brunch favourites at The Vincent, or laid-back evenings at The Victoria and Pub On The Park. Ridley Road Market brings colour, produce and energy to the neighbourhood, while Broadway Market offers indie boutiques, artisan food, and waterside walks. For culture, the iconic Rio Cinema is just around the corner, showing a mix of independent releases and cult classics. It’s an area that’s constantly evolving but always grounded in its creative, multicultural spirit.

Transport links are excellent, with Dalston Kingsland and Dalston Junction stations just a short walk away, providing quick connections to central London. Rectory Road and Hackney Downs stations are also within easy reach, offering direct access to Liverpool Street and other key destinations.
